Op-1 Portable Synthesizer

OP-1 developed by Teenage Engineering in Stockholm - Sweden, is an all-in-one portable Synthesizer, Sampler and Controller. Istomp

iStomp works like all other stompboxes on the market, the difference is the DigiTech iStomp effects pedal lets you download new pedals right from your iPhone! Marshall Fridge

How cool is this? Iconic brand Marshall has presented the Marshall Fridge, it feels and looks just like one of their timeless guitar amplifiers, it even features all the usual knobs and switches, and authentic Marshall logos.
